Sheikh Jassim's Glazer doubt revealed
Sheikh Jassim is concerned that the Glazer family do not want to sell Man United at all amid his desperate late attempt to seal a takeover, it has been claimed.
The Red Devils have been up for sale since last November. Since then, a deadline of April 28 for third bids has come and gone.

The Qatari billionaire has since lodged a fourth offer for the club thought to be in the £5.5billion region. Even that might not be enough with an underlying concern that the Glazers are not convinced about cashing in.

Red Devils eye first summer transfer
Man United are ready to double Jack Butland ’s wages to make his loan move at Old Trafford permanent.
The English goalkeeper penned a six-month deal with the Red Devils in January to provide more competition following Martin Dubravka’s January recall. He has yet to make a single appearance for the club but that has not stopped United from wanting to make the deal permanent.
It is reported that Scottish giants Rangers are interested and are ready to offer a contract. However, the Red Devils want to retain Butland and would be willing to double any forthcoming offer from Ibrox.

Garnacho's agent hits out
Alejandro Garnacho 's agent has hit out at the Spanish Football Federation after the winger opted to switch his international allegiance to Argentina earlier this year.
Enrique de Lucas claims that the Spaniards only have themselves to blame for the switch. Speaking to Ole, he said: “I think that Spain is a closed issue and there is no hiding it.
"Very bad management by the Spanish Federation, I don’t know who, or I can guess who, but very bad management or very bad politics. And I think Garna is not going to be the only case in which a player with dual nationality could lose, I honestly tell you."
